2.1 million trust by crisishavoc in Fire

[–]Only-Design-2484 21 points22 points  (0 children)

Trust tax brackets are very compressed (you hit 37% marginal around 15k~ or so). Also, Capital gains in trusts are not taxed at preferential rates. So there is likely gonna be a huge tax hit if you try to rebalance. I would consult a CPA or CFP to figure out a plan.
